Connecting an RCA Audio/Video Input Cable
You can connect other audio/video equipment to your DVD-VCR
using audio/video cables if the appropriate outputs are available
on the equipment chosen.
Examples: ◆ You wish to copy a video cassette with the help of
a second VCR .
◆ You wish to play back and/or copy pictures taken
with a camcorder .
◆ Make sure that both the television and the DVD-
VCR are switched off before connecting the cables.
1
Connect one end of the RCA video cable into the VIDEO INPUT
socket on the rear of the DVD-VCR.
2
Plug the other end of the video cable into the appropriate output
connector on the other system (VCR or camcorder).
3
Connect one end of the RCA audio cable supplied into the
AUDIO INPUT sockets on the rear of the DVD-VCR.
Take care to respect the colour coding of the left and right
channels.
4
Plug the other end of the audio cable into the appropriate output
connectors on the other system (VCR, camcorder or Hi-Fi
sound system).
